Credit Card Eligibility Criteria: Who Can Apply?

Different banks and financial institutions have specific eligibility criteria, but general requirements include:

1. Age Requirement

Most credit card issuers require that applicants fall within the age range of 18 to 65 to qualify for their services. Some premium credit cards may have stricter age requirements.

2. Income Stability

Banks set a minimum monthly income criterion based on the card’s tier:

– Entry-level Cards require a minimum monthly salary of ₹15,000.

– Premium and lifestyle cards: Minimum salary of ₹50,000 per month or higher.

– Self-employed professionals may require business revenue proof or ITR.

3. Employment Status

Credit cards are available for:

– Salaried employees with a stable job history.

– Self-employed professionals with valid income proof.

– Business owners who meet financial stability requirements.

4. Credit Score

A credit score exceeding 750 enhances your likelihood of being approved for premium credit cards that offer superior benefits. Lower scores might qualify for basic or secured credit cards with limitations.

5. Existing Debt

Banks assess your debt-to-income ratio before approving a credit card. A lower ratio indicates better repayment capacity.

Documents Required for Credit Card Application

Banks and financial institutions require the following documents to process your application smoothly:

📌 Identity Proof: Forms of Identity Verification: Aadhaar Card, PAN Card, Passport, or Driving License.

📌 Address Proof: Utility bill, rental agreement, or Aadhaar Card.

📌 Income Proof: Latest salary slips, ITR, or bank statements for self-employed applicants.

📌 Recent Photograph: A passport-sized photograph may be needed.

Credit Card Interest Rates & Fees: What to Consider?

Comprehending interest rates and related fees can enhance the advantages of using a credit card.

✅ Interest-Free Duration: The majority of credit cards provide an interest-free period of up to 50 days.

✅ Annual Fees: Entry-level cards may have zero annual charges, while premium cards have fees ranging from ₹999 to ₹5,000+.

✅ Foreign Transaction Fees: If used internationally, banks charge between 1.5% – 3% of the transaction amount.

✅ Late Payment Charges: Banks levy a penalty for delayed payments, starting from ₹100 depending on the outstanding amount.

How to Improve Your Credit Card Eligibility?

💡 Enhance Your Credit Score: Timely payments and maintaining low credit utilization help build a strong credit profile.

💡 Limit Multiple Applications: Too many inquiries can negatively impact your credit score.

💡 Maintain Stable Income: Having a steady income source increases approval chances for premium credit cards.

💡 Opt for a Secured Card: If rejected, applying for a secured credit card can help establish credit history.
